Erg
A unit of energy in the centimeter-gram-second (CGS) system, equivalent to the work done by a force of one dyne exerted for a distance of one centimeter.
Basic Drive
Fundamental motivational forces that drive behavior, such as hunger, thirst, sex, and avoidance of pain.
Personality Development
The growth and change in an individual’s character and behavioral traits over their lifespan.
Cattell
Raymond Cattell was a psychologist known for his research on personality theory and his development of the 16 Personality Factor (16PF) questionnaire.
